Summary

Written by world-class authors, this most recent major book on the topic highlights new and current trends as well as future directions. It is comprehensive in its scope, covering all aspects of gold chemistry -- from homogeneous to heterogeneous catalysis, from supramolecular assemblies to sensors and medicinal applications. The result is an invaluable work for both organic and inorganic chemists working in universities and industry, as well as material scientists.

Author Biography

Fabian Mohr is Assistant professor ("Juniorprofessor") at the University of Wuppertal in Germany. He obtained his chemistry honours degree and PhD from RMIT University in Australia. Postdoctoral appointments led him to work with Richard Puddephatt (Canada) and Andrei Vedernikov (USA). In 2004 he accepted a research grant from the Spanish Government to work with Mariano Laguna in Zaragoza. Upon completion of his contract there he was invited as a visiting professor to the University of Burgos before he took up his current position in 2006. Fabian has authored more than 30 papers and reviews and is editorial board member of the Open Journal of Inorganic Chemistry.
